The 'Desert Collection’ is drawn from the Artist's travels in the deserts of Sinai and the Sahara and inspired by the deep silence and the eternal space of the desert.

Azima Melita Kolin is an artist, concert pianist and a writer. Born in Sofia she first trained as a pianist and graduated from the Music Academies of Sofia, Rome and Geneva.

She loved painting from an early age and studied with Mr. Simeonof and later with Keller in London. She also attended classes in Heatherly School of Fine Art.

She moved in London in 1971, married, had two children and in 1980 she started a Chamber Music Festival in her husbands family home - Dunvegan Castle in Isle of Skye, bringing together musicians from all over the world. Inspired by the beauty of the island she also had annual exhibitions in Dunvegan Caste in aid of the Festival.

In 1994 she spent a month at the Attakalari School of Art in Kerala, where the experience of India had a profound effect on her work, deepening her connection with the sacred and spiritual in art. She exhibited her Indian inspired paintings both in London and Belgrade.

In 2001, her paintings inspired by the poems of the 13th century Persian poet Rumi were published by Thorsons/HarperCollins in a book of Rumi's poetry "Hidden Music". Her inspiration comes from music and poetry and her interest is to explore the connection between the different art forms. It is a process of distillation of the experience of words, music and nature, constantly changing in style and medium.

For more than twenty years, Azima Melita has presented numerous exhibitions in London, Scotland, and Germany. Her paintings are in private collections all over the world including Germany, the Gulf States, Spain, Switzerland, and the USA.

In 1997 inspired by the 13th century Persian mystical poet Jelaludin Rumi, Azima began a series of concert/readings, combining Rumi's poems with classical music by Bach, Beethoven, Scriabin and Brahms. In a joint effort with readers of various nationalitiesshe has given hundred concerts in England, Scotland, Germany and Spain. In November 2001 in collaboration with Persian artists they performed in Queen Elisabeth Hall in London.
